Mgr-Patient Care Unit / St Vincent Clay Hosp / FT Days - St. Vincent Health - Brazil, IN





The Mgr-Patient Care Unit manages activities, workflow and nursing resources of assigned nursing unit(s).

Responsibilities:


  • Ensures compliance with regulatory and accreditation requirements.

  • Conducts hiring, training, directing, development and evaluating of staff.

  • Identifies and resolves issues affecting the delivery of patient care services for the assigned unit(s). Develops and implements policies and procedures to ensure efficient and effective delivery of health services in a unit.

  • Monitors and adheres to budget. Approves or monitors expenditures, purchases and other actions to ensure compliance with budget guidelines.

Qualifications
Licenses/Certifications/Registration:

  • Minimum Qualification: Basic Life Support (BLS) Certification obtained within six months of hire date to position.

  • Minimum Qualification: Valid Registered Nurse (RN) License in the State of Indiana obtained by hire date to position.

  • Preferred Qualification: Advanced Cardiac Life Support (ACLS) Certification.

  • Preferred Qualification: Pediatric Advanced Life Support (PALS) certification

Education:

  • Minimum Qualification: Associate’s Degree in Nursing (RN) by hire date to position

  • Preferred Qualification: Bachelor’s Degree in Nursing (RN) by hire date to position

Work Experience:

  • Minimum Qualification: Three years of experience working as a Registered Nurse (RN) or equivalent.

  • Preferred Qualification: Three years of experience working as a Registered Nurse (RN). One year of experience directly supervising staff.
